Chinaunix首页 | 论坛 | 博客
  • 博客访问: 176949
  • 博文数量: 31
  • 博客积分: 3000
  • 博客等级: 中校
  • 技术积分: 585
  • 用 户 组: 普通用户
  • 注册时间: 2007-11-17 23:11
文章分类

全部博文(31)

文章存档

2011年(1)

2009年(18)

2008年(12)

我的朋友

分类:

2008-10-16 13:19:54

CRM PRODUCT相关FUNCTION

TABLE :

 

产品目录表:COMM_PCAT_HDR

 

产品表:         COMM_PRODUCT

产品-category: COMM_PRPRDCATR

 

FUNCTION :

 

获取产品GUID   COM_PRODUCT_GUID_GET

 

基本信息            COM_PRODUCT_READ_SINGLE

 

产品的条件  COM_COMM_PR_COND_READ_API

 

产品创建的FM : CRMXIF_PRODUCT_MATERIAL_SAVE

 

读产品 :COM_PRODUCT_GETDETAIL_API

 

                 COM_PRODUCT_GETLIST

 

通过产品组获取产品:CRM_PRODUCT_GET_WITH_PR_GROUP

 

读产品的单位 : COM_PRODUCT_UNIT_READ_API

 

                             COM_PRODUCT_UOM_MAINTAIN_READ

 

产品所使用的SET TYPE的视图 COM_PR_GET_SETTYPE_VIEWS

 

 

产品的条件维护:COM_PRODUCT_MAINT_CONDITIONS

 

产品的单位函数组:    COM_PRODUCT_UOM

 

 

call function 'COM_PCAT_HDR_FINDGUID_D' "得到产品目录的GUID
EXPORTING
iv_catalogid = gv_catid
IMPORTING
ev_catalogguid = gv_catalogguid
EXCEPTIONS
catalog_not_found = 1
others = 2.



CALL FUNCTION 'COM_PCAT_HDR_GETCATEGORYLIST_O' "得到产品目录的子目录
EXPORTING
iv_catalogguid = gv_catalogguid
* iv_versiontype = c_versiontype
* IV_MAXROWS =
* IV_WITHNAME =
* IV_LANGUAGE =
TABLES
ct_return = lt_return
et_categorydetail = ct_category
* ET_CATEGORYNAME =
.



CALL FUNCTION 'COM_PCAT_CTY_GETITEMLIST_O' "得到产品子目录的物料
EXPORTING
* IV_ITEMVERSIONTYPE =
IV_PARENTCATEGORYGUID = ct_category-GUID
* IV_CATEGORYVERSIONTYPE =
* IV_VARIANTGUID =
* IV_VARIANTVERSIONTYPE =
* IV_WITHNAME =
* IV_LANGUAGE =
* IV_IGNORE_STATUS =
TABLES
CT_RETURN = lt_return
ET_ITEMDETAIL = lt_itemdetail
* ET_ITEMNAME =
* ET_ISSOURCEOFLINK =
* ET_ISDESTINOFLINK =

 

COM_PCAT_HDR_GETLIST_O 获得Product Catalog列表

COM_PCAT_CTY_FINDGUID_D 根据product category 和结构总结点 product category guid

 

COM_PRODCAT_API_GET_CATEGORIES 根据product读取category信息

COM_HIERARCHY_GETDETAIL_API  根据HIERARCHY获得category

阅读(1101)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~